About the Video:
This program features information on diagnosing and treating problems in the vascular system — the network of arteries and veins that keeps blood supplied to all parts of the body.
In part two of this two-part interview, Dr. Rajabrata Sarkar teaches viewers about a variety of topics, including:
Veins
Venous reflux
Deep vein thrombosis (DVT)
Pulmonary embolism

St. Vincents HealthCare announces a new Atrial Fibrillation Institute, the latest addition to its awarding winning and nationally recognized heart and vascular program. The institute is a collaboration between cardiologists, cardiothoracic surgeons and the hospital.
